Hindutva groups hang movie starring Shahrukh Khan, Padukone
NEW DELHI Hindutva crazies led by members of the Bajrang Dal and Vishwa Hindu Parishad on Wednesday tore down pictures of movie stars Shahrukh Khan and Deepika Padukone in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s home state of Gujarat. Carrying demurrers against the creation of the movie Pathaan in Ahmedabad, they advised theatre possessors against showing the film, which is due for release on Jan 25 and has both stars in the lead.

Structural and pragmatic language in young children with sex chromosome trisomy (XXX, XXY, XYY): predictive value for neurobehavioral problems one year later
Structural and pragmatic language are two aspects of language development in young children. Structural language refers to the rules of a language, including grammar, syntax, and phonology. Pragmatic language refers to the social use of language, including communication and social interaction.
